Role Purpose
The Corporate Services Officer provides administrative, operational, and corporate services support across the organisation. The role supports the effective day-to-day functioning of MHR, including facilities, IT and systems coordination, compliance, finance administration, and project coordination.
Working closely with the Head of Operations, CEO, and wider team, the post-holder supports strong organisational systems, information flow, and compliance with statutory and funding requirements.
